IESE Business School was founded in the year 1958. Since then, it has been at the forefront of education and leadership development. The business school is located in Barcelona, Spain. In total, the campuses of IESE are located in 5 cities of the world; Barcelona, Madrid, Munich, New York, and São Paulo. Some key facts in the context of IESE's history are given below:
- In the year 1964, MBA programme was launched.
- Then, in the year 1991, Madrid campus was opened and in 2007, New York campus was opened
- Later, in 2015, Munich campus was launched

Some of the famous people who went to IESE Business School are given below:
Names | Profession |
|---|---|
Joan Clos | Former Mayor of Barcelona |
Cristina Garmendia | Former Minister of Science and Innovation by the Spanish Government |
Manuel Guillen | Businessman, lawyer, and activist investor |
Marek Kaminski | Explorer, Author, and Entrepreneur |
Ibukun Awosika | Chairman First Bank of Nigeria |
Ana Maiques | CEO, Neoelectrics |

To get admission to IESE Business School MBA, first of all, complete the application online. Submit the application fee which is €200. Along with the application, do submit the required application materials such as application transcripts, letter of recommendation, CV, GMAT / GRE test score, etc. After submitting all the materials, the application will be considered by the admission committee. Then, an interview will be conducted. After this, there will be an assessment day (not mandatory) but recommended. After this, the application shall be presented to the final committee. After this, a confirmation will come from IESE.
IESE Business School fees vary as per the programs. The fees for MBA and MIM programs are given below for the first-year:
Courses | 1st Year Tuition Fees |
|---|---|
MBA/PGDM (2 courses) | INR 40 L - 44 L |
MIM (1 course) | INR 40 L |
Cost of Living: Besides the tuition fees, the applicants are also required to pay the living expenses and these may vary as per the lifestyle of an individual. According to Numebo.com, the cost of living for a single person for a month will be INR 70k (without rent).
IESE Business School MIM admission requirements are given below:
- An undergraduate degree
- English language proficiency test
- GMAT / GRE
- Personality, motivation, goals, leadership abilities and communication abilities
